希赛考试网
首页 > 软考 > 软件设计师

软件项目设计中概要设计的步骤

希赛网 2024-03-20 15:57:40

以“软件项目设计中概要设计的步骤”为标题,本文将从多个角度分析软件项目中概要设计的步骤,包括定义需求、绘制流程图、建立数据模型、设计接口等方面。

一、定义需求

定义需求是设计概要的第一步。在此步骤中,软件开发团队将明确业务需求,并将其转换为软件设计要点。首先,需要详细了解客户的需求、目标用户的需求和市场趋势。然后,基于需求分析,分解模块和功能并确定开发范围。

二、绘制流程图

绘制流程图是软件概要设计中非常重要的步骤之一。在这一步骤中,需要将开发流程和功能模块以图形化的形式表现出来,以便更好地理解系统整体架构。流程图可以帮助开发人员快速理解系统的运行流程,帮助系统开发人员更好地分配工作。

三、建立数据模型

建立数据模型是软件概要设计中的重要步骤之一。 在这个过程中,需要建立一个与业务逻辑相关的数据模型,使得数据管理更加灵活,能够快速应对不同的变化。这一步骤涉及到数据结构、主键与外键、数据表的设计等。

四、设计接口

设计接口是软件概要设计中其他重要步骤之一。在这个过程中,需要分析功能和数据的互动,并设计适当的数据结构和方法,并确保不影响其他模块的正常运行。

综上所述,在软件项目中,概要设计是非常重要的步骤,涉及到需求定义、流程图设计、数据模型建立和接口设计等方面。设计概要的主要目的是为软件工程师提供系统的大体架构,提供开发的整体方向指引。一定要重视概要设计的工作,前期的良好规划能够显著提高软件系统的设计与开发效率。

扫码咨询 领取资料


软考.png


软件设计师 资料下载
备考资料包大放送!涵盖报考指南、考情深度解析、知识点全面梳理、思维导图等,免费领取,助你备考无忧!
立即下载
软件设计师 历年真题
汇聚经典真题,展现考试脉络。精准覆盖考点,助您深入备考。细致解析,助您查漏补缺。
立即做题

软考资格查询系统

扫一扫,自助查询报考条件